Wrestlemania Is Coming Back To DFW

Arlington (WBAP/KLIF) – The biggest exhibition in professional wrestling will come back to North Texas in about a year and half. World Wrestling Entertainment says WrestleMania will return to AT&T Stadium in Arlington on April 3, 2022. WrestleMania drew more than 101,000 fans during its first appearance in 2016. DART’s Newly Retired Police Chief Has Died

Dallas (WBAP/KLIF) – The newly retired chief of DART’s Police Department has died. James Spiller took over as leader of the Dallas Area Rapid Transit System Police Department in 2005. He retired in mid December, and died Saturday. The cause of his death has not been made public.MORE
